Triple

T11957393
Position Surface form Disambiguated ID Type / Status
Subject Mir display server E284586 entity
Predicate supportsCompositorAPI P203 FINISHED
Object MirAL (Mir Abstraction Layer)
MirAL (Mir Abstraction Layer) is a C++ library that provides a higher-level, stable API for building window managers and compositors on top of the Mir display server.
E284586 NE FINISHED

Named-entity recognition

Before disambiguation, gpt-5-mini classified whether the object phrase is a named entity — the step behind the object's NE type shown above.

Instruction
Given a phrase, classify it is english named entity (e.g., persons, organizations, works of art) in Latin script, or not (e.g., literals, dates, URLs, verbose phrases). For disambiguation, the statement where the phrase occurs as object is also given. Please return a JSON object with `phrase` (string, the phrase being analyzed) and `is_ne` (boolean, indicating whether the phrase is a Named Entity).
Input
Phrase: MirAL (Mir Abstraction Layer) | Statement: [Mir display server, supportsCompositorAPI, MirAL (Mir Abstraction Layer)]

Disambiguation candidates (3 decisions)

The exact options the model was shown at each disambiguation step, with the option it chose highlighted — the evidence behind this triple's disambiguated ids.

NED1 Entity disambiguation (via context triple) gpt-5-mini-2025-08-07
Target entity: MirAL (Mir Abstraction Layer)
Context triple: [Mir display server, supportsCompositorAPI, MirAL (Mir Abstraction Layer)]
  • A. Aegis operating system
    Aegis was a distributed, real-time operating system created by Apollo Computer for its Domain series of workstations, notable for its network-centric design and advanced development environment in the 1980s.
  • B. Mir display server
    Mir display server is a display server and compositor technology originally developed by Canonical for Ubuntu, intended as a modern alternative to traditional X11-based systems.
  • C. MorphOS
    MorphOS is a lightweight, Amiga-compatible operating system designed primarily for PowerPC-based hardware, known for its efficiency and continuation of the classic Amiga computing experience.
  • D. AROS Research Operating System
    AROS Research Operating System is an open-source, portable reimplementation of the classic AmigaOS designed to run on modern hardware and architectures.
  • E. IrisVision graphics subsystem
    The IrisVision graphics subsystem was an early high-performance 3D graphics add-on for PCs, developed at Silicon Graphics and notable for bringing advanced workstation-class visualization capabilities to personal computers.
  • F. None of above. chosen
  • G. Unsure - the case is ambiguous/there is not enough information to decide.
NED2 Entity disambiguation (via description) gpt-5-mini-2025-08-07
Target entity: MirAL (Mir Abstraction Layer)
Target entity description: MirAL (Mir Abstraction Layer) is a C++ library that provides a higher-level, stable API for building window managers and compositors on top of the Mir display server.
  • A. Aegis operating system
    Aegis was a distributed, real-time operating system created by Apollo Computer for its Domain series of workstations, notable for its network-centric design and advanced development environment in the 1980s.
  • B. Mir display server chosen
    Mir display server is a display server and compositor technology originally developed by Canonical for Ubuntu, intended as a modern alternative to traditional X11-based systems.
  • C. MorphOS
    MorphOS is a lightweight, Amiga-compatible operating system designed primarily for PowerPC-based hardware, known for its efficiency and continuation of the classic Amiga computing experience.
  • D. AROS Research Operating System
    AROS Research Operating System is an open-source, portable reimplementation of the classic AmigaOS designed to run on modern hardware and architectures.
  • E. IrisVision graphics subsystem
    The IrisVision graphics subsystem was an early high-performance 3D graphics add-on for PCs, developed at Silicon Graphics and notable for bringing advanced workstation-class visualization capabilities to personal computers.
  • F. None of above.
PD Predicate disambiguation gpt-5-mini-2025-08-07
Target predicate: supportsCompositorAPI
Context triple: [Mir display server, supportsCompositorAPI, MirAL (Mir Abstraction Layer)]
  • A. supportsCompositingBackend
    Indicates that one entity provides compatibility with or can operate using a specified compositing backend.
  • B. supportsFeature chosen
    Indicates that one entity provides, enables, or is compatible with a particular feature or capability of another.
  • C. isSupportedBy
    Indicates that an entity is upheld, sustained, or enabled by another entity, which provides necessary assistance, resources, or justification.
  • D. isSupportedFor
    Indicates that one entity provides compatibility, assistance, or backing necessary for another entity’s proper use or operation.
  • E. supportedAs
    Indicates that one entity is accepted, recognized, or treated as being in the role, type, or representation of another entity.
  • F. None of above.

How the object was described

The object's one-sentence description was generated by prompting gpt-5.1 with the object name and this triple as context.

Instruction
Generate a one-sentence description of the target entity. 
You are given a context triple in the form (subject, predicate, object), where the object is the target entity. 
# Instructions
Use the triple to infer relevant information about the entity. Describe the entity based on what is most defining, well-known. 
Avoid repeating the information from the triple, unless really essential.
# Response Format
Return only the sentence: "Description: [one-sentence description of the target entity]"
Input
Entity: MirAL (Mir Abstraction Layer)
Triple: [Mir display server, supportsCompositorAPI, MirAL (Mir Abstraction Layer)]
Generated description
MirAL (Mir Abstraction Layer) is a C++ library that provides a higher-level, stable API for building window managers and compositors on top of the Mir display server.

Provenance (6 batches)

Stage Batch ID Job type Status
creating batch_69d6ab2db38c8190b1f0ed6663ef8ada elicitation completed
NER batch_69d903681a00819098c2b5260e2ef834 ner completed
NED1 batch_69f459210d1c8190953cd01da3d2ad04 ned_source_triple completed
NED2 batch_69f465be4db08190882898a17d077019 ned_description completed
NEDg batch_69f4645ef63881909b46937f73d637a3 nedg completed
PD batch_69d8bb3e48e08190b2fee43af4f57323 pd completed
Created at: April 8, 2026, 9:45 p.m.